Gnuplot - x-Achse für Datum formatiert, nun xtics wählen
lima-city → Forum → Heim-PC → Software
achse
beschriftung
bringen
code
datei
datum
einzelnen tag
endergebnis
funktion
kleines problem
liebe leute
major
messdaten
monat
panorama
panoramabild
platz
problem
set
tag
-
Hallo tag/liebe leute">liebe Leute,
ich habe ein "kleines Problem" mit Gnuplot, und kann mir leider auch mit einer Internetsuche nicht mehr weiterhelfen:
Ich habe eine csv-Datei bestehend aus 3 Spalten, in der Messdaten über mehrere Monate hinweg gespeichert werden:
02.06.2016 02:51 6980 56575
02.06.2016 02:56 44630 59154
02.06.2016 03:01 80144 58783
02.06.2016 03:06 308080 53931
02.06.2016 03:11 741660 48357
02.06.2016 03:16 1,06E+06 44018
02.06.2016 03:21 1,15E+06 40176
02.06.2016 03:26 1,08E+06 36209
Diese Datei möchte ich gerne so plotten, dass auf der x-Achse Datum und Uhrzeit, auf der y-Achse die entsprechenden Werte eingetragen werden.
Das Skript funktioniert super, und die Werte werden korrekt übernommen:
set datafile separator ";" #um csv korrekt einzulesen set timefmt "%d.%m.%Y %H:%M" #um das Datumsformat korrekt zu lesen set xdata time #setzt die x-Achse ein das Datumsformat set format x "%d.%m.%Y\n %H:%M" set mxtics 24 #soll die "Haupttics", also jeden Tag, in 24 Stunden unterteilen set grid xtics ytics mytics plot "Mappe1.csv" using 1:2 with lines, "Mappe1.csv" using 1:3 with lines
Das Endergebnis wird in ein "Panoramabild" exportiert, damit ich schön durch die Messwerte scrollen kann.
Und nun zum Problem:
Die xtics werden automatisch gesetzt, und aufgrund der vielen Messdaten wird nur jeder siebente Tag beschriftet. Weil mein Panorama-Plot aber 20000 Pixel breit ist wäre genug Platz für die Beschriftung von jedem einzelnen Tag. Wie kann ich die Funktion set xtics dazu bringen jeden einzelnen Tag zu beschriftet oder als "major tics" anzusehen?
Vielen Dank für eure Unterstützung!
Beitrag zuletzt geändert: 4.8.2016 13:34:48 von chst -
Diskutiere mit und stelle Fragen: Jetzt kostenlos anmelden!
lima-city: Gratis werbefreier Webspace für deine eigene Homepage